中文摘要:
      目的 为减少大肠菌群检测中的实验误差, 提高检验精确度, 对大肠菌群MPN计数法不确定度进行评估。方法 使用大肠杆菌标准菌株, 分析大肠菌群检测结果的不确定度来源, 对测定过程中引入的不确定度分量进行评定。采用合成的方法计算检验结果的不确定度。结果 合成不确定度为0.06398, 扩展不确定度为0.1446(以对数计)。大肠杆菌含量范围结果为1212~2358 MPN/mL。结论 本研究发现重复性对不确定度影响最大, 应在分析过程中注意控制。
英文摘要:
      Objective To evaluate the uncertainty of coliform bacteria MPN counting method for reduce experiment error and improve test precision. Methods The standard strains of Escherichia coli was used, and the uncertainty sources of coliform bacteria were analyzed, then the uncertainty components introduced in the experiment were evaluated. Synthetic method was used to calculate the uncertainty. Results The combined uncertainty was 0.06398, and the expanded uncertainty was u(1og)=0.1446. Coliform content was 1212~2358 MPN/mL. Conclusion The results showed that the repeatability was the greatest influence on the uncertainty, and it should be controlled in the test.
